+ \qmlproperty QWindow Window::transientParent
+ \since 5.13
+
+ The window for which this window is a transient pop-up.
+
+ This is a hint to the window manager that this window is a dialog or pop-up
+ on behalf of the transient parent. It usually means that the transient
+ window will be centered over its transient parent when it is initially
+ shown, that minimizing the parent window will also minimize the transient
+ window, and so on; however results vary somewhat from platform to platform.
+
+ Normally if you declare a Window inside an Item or inside another Window,
+ this relationship is deduced automatically. In that case, if you declare
+ this window's \l visible property \c true, it will not actually be shown
+ until the \c transientParent window is shown.
+
+ However if you set this property, then Qt Quick will no longer wait until
+ the \c transientParent window is shown before showing this window. If you
+ want to to be able to show a transient window independently of the "parent"
+ Item or Window within which it was declared, you can remove that
+ relationship by setting \c transientParent to \c null:
+
+ \qml
+ import QtQuick.Window 2.13
+
+ Window {
+ // visible is false by default
+ Window {
+ transientParent: null
+ visible: true
+ }
+ }
+ \endqml
+
+ In order to cause the window to be centered above its transient parent by
+ default, depending on the window manager, it may also be necessary to set
+ the \l Window::flags property with a suitable \l Qt::WindowType (such as
+ \c Qt::Dialog).
+*/

+ \property QQuickWindow::transientParent
+ \brief The window for which this window is a transient pop-up.
+ \since 5.13
+
+ This is a hint to the window manager that this window is a dialog or pop-up
+ on behalf of the transient parent, which may be any kind of \l QWindow.
+
+ In order to cause the window to be centered above its transient parent by
+ default, depending on the window manager, it may also be necessary to set
+ the \l flags property with a suitable \l Qt::WindowType (such as \c Qt::Dialog).
+
+ \sa parent()
+ */
